Irving Oil/Top Oil, is looking for a Compliance Partner to work in our Head Office in Eastpoint Business Park.
As a member of Irving Oil’s regulatory compliance team reporting to the European Manager of Regulatory Compliance, you will drive the development, implementation and management of regulatory compliance initiatives and processes to support regulatory compliance with Irish and UK Acts and Regulations and European Directives and Regulations applicable to a diverse business portfolio. This role partners with the business and supports alignment to the company’s overall risk reduction efforts and strategic priorities.
As a key compliance subject matter expert, you will work in collaboration with other members of the Regulatory Compliance Team to provide strategic advice, support and guidance (technical and regulatory) to diverse areas and levels of the Company. This includes conducting compliance gap assessments, developing and implementing policies and standards, supporting compliance investigations and supporting training and education programs.
The position will be based in Dublin and may include travel opportunities to our company’s assets from time to time. The candidate must have the ability to work from home as required. The successful candidate will foster a culture where compliance risk is proactively managed across the full spectrum of our industry obligations.
